Very cool shirt, but oddly sized By Gatur from Arlington, Virginia on 03/06/2008 Pros: Attractive Design, Comfortable, Durable, Lightweight Best Uses: Casual Wear, Travel Describe Yourself: High-end shopper, Stylish Bottom Line: Yes, I would recommend this to a friend Comments: As another respondent has posted about Nat Nast sport shirts, they are strangely sized. Size large is WAY large, although, as I am 6'2", it could be longer. The medium would probably be a better fit, except it would be even shorter. The Nat Nast man must be short and tubby. Nevertheless, the silk material feels great and the design is outstanding. If you're not tall and you like your shirts loose-fitting, you can't go wrong.
